Apple Succession Plan Intensifies

Apple Succession Plan Intensifies

15 November 2025

Apple is reportedly accelerating its succession plan, anticipating Tim Cook's potential departure as early as next year. While Cook's exit isn't imminent, the board is preparing for a leadership transition. John Ternus, the Senior Vice President of Hardware Engineering, is a likely candidate to succeed Cook. Ternus has been pivotal in developing key products like the Mac, iPad, and iPhone.

Cook's successor will face the challenge of maintaining Apple's dominance in hardware while navigating emerging technologies like AI and mixed reality. Ternus's engineering background could prove valuable in addressing these challenges. The succession plan also involves a broader refresh of the executive team, ensuring a smooth transition and continued innovation.

Apple's focus remains on sustained stability and long-term growth, with the chosen successor potentially leading the company for a decade or more. The emphasis on internal candidates signals a commitment to preserving Apple's culture and strategic direction.
